What Are Instant Games in an Online Casino?
Instant games, as the name suggests, are games that give you an outcome almost immediately after you place your bet. You will not find any ten-second reel spin animations, or a dealer slowly shuffling cards while you wait. Instead, you click, the result shows up, and then you either collect your winnings or move right on to the next round.
Think about scratch cards, or dice games, crash-style games, and also those simple number-picking formats. Some of these games are quite similar to the lottery tickets you might buy at a small shop, only these are digital and much faster. Other games use mechanics from arcade games – they are quick, they are punchy, and they are made for playing repeatedly rather than for long, immersive sessions.
This category of games is sort of between traditional slots and the instant lottery products you might find. It is not really trying to give you the experience of a Vegas casino floor. The main point of these games is speed.

How Quick Casino Games Actually Work
Most quick casino games operate using a Random Number Generator (RNG), just like slot machines or roulette do. The main difference is really in how they are presented, not in how fair they are. While a slot machine takes its RNG output and shows it to you wi͏th reels and symbols, an instant game just gives you the raw result – it might be a scratched panel, or a number that is revealed, or a cra͏sh multiplier that stopped going up.
Here is a general breakdown of some common types you will encounter:
| Game Type | How It Plays | Round Length |
| Scratch cards | Reveal symbols under panels | 5-15 seconds |
| Crash games | Cash out before the multiplier drops | 10-60 seconds |
| Dice/number games | Guess higher/lower or exact match | 5-10 seconds |
| Mines-style games | Reveal tiles, avoid bombs | 15-30 seconds |
None of these games typically need a tutorial. This is by design – developers who create instant play casino games know that their audience wants to jump right in without having to read a rulebook first.
Instant Play Casino Games Versus Traditional Slots
This is an area where opinions genuinely differ quite a bit, and it is important to be honest about that.
Traditional slots usually offer a lot more atmosphere. Things like bonus rounds, themed soundtracks, cascading wins, and sticky wilds – there is a good reason why slot developers spend many months working on a single game. Instant games skip almost all of those features. What you get instead is speed and a high volume of play. You could easily play twen͏ty rounds of a crash game in the same amount of time it takes to finish just one bonus feature on a slot machine.
For most players, a better approach is to see these as complementary categories, not as competing ones. You can use instant games when you want some quick action or when you are testing a bankroll strategy and need fast feedback. Then, you can switch to slots when you are looking for a longer, more immersive gaming session. Trying to make one category do the job of the other usually just leads to disappointment.
One downside that is worth mentioning: because the rounds finish so quickly, it is easier to lose track of how much money you have spent. This is not a reason to avoid these games – it is just a reason to set a session limit *before* you start playing, not afterwards.

Tips for Playing Instant Win Games Smart
There are a few habits that distinguish players who enjoy this category for the long term from those who burn through their bankroll very quickly.
– Set a round limit, not just a money limit – deciding on “20 rounds max” helps prevent the rapid-fire pace from catching you off guard.
– Check the Return to Player (RTP) percentage if it is listed. Instant games can vary more in their return ra͏tes than most people might think.
– Always use demo modes first. Since the rounds are short, you can learn the game mechanics quickly without having to risk any money.
– Try to avoid chasing losses across many quick rounds – the speed of these games can make this trap easier to fall into compared to slower games.
